Подключение к базе данных AWS RDS с хост-сервера не-AWS - PullRequest
0 голосов
/ 06 марта 2019

Я размещаю свое приложение Django (2.1) на виртуальном хостинге Namecheap, и мне нужно подключить приложение к моей базе данных AWS RDS Postgresql. Я могу подключиться к базе данных из моего локального pgAdmin4 и локального приложения Django, но мое приложение, размещенное на Namecheap, не может подключиться. Я получаю эту ошибку:

не удалось подключиться к серверу: соединение отклонено. Сервер работает на хосте "hcdatabase.cvikoyffier8.us-east-1.rds.amazonaws.com" (3.209.46.205) и принимает соединения TCP / IP через порт 5432?

Вот мои настройки для базы данных RDS:

Порт: 5432

Общественная доступность: да

Правила группы безопасности: входящий разрешить все TCP (порт 0-65535) из любого места

Группа подсетей: default-vpc-0c3bc057b4c1135da

Я думаю, что мне, возможно, придется изменить подсети на что-то доступное извне AWS, но я не знаю, как это сделать. Любая идея??

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...